Course Outline

Overview of Oracle Cloud Infrastructure

  • Fundamentals of OCI tenancies, compartments, and regional availability
  • Accessing the OCI free tier and navigating the management console for government use cases
  • Principles of resource organization and policy-based governance within OCI

Networking and Interconnectivity Architecture

  • Configuration of Virtual Cloud Networks (VCNs), subnets, and internet/egress gateways
  • Implementation of load balancers and Domain Name System (DNS) resolution
  • Hybrid connectivity options including OCI FastConnect, VPN services, and private peering

Compute and Storage Infrastructure Design

  • Provisioning compute instances and implementing autoscaling mechanisms
  • Architecture of block volumes, file storage, and object storage solutions
  • Configuration of backup routines, data replication, and disaster recovery protocols

Database Engineering and Data Architecture

  • Deployment strategies for Oracle Autonomous Database and Database Cloud Service
  • Designing high-availability architectures and disaster recovery plans for database environments
  • Integration of database services with analytics platforms and data processing pipelines

Security, Identity Management, and Governance

  • Configuration of Identity and Access Management (IAM) policies and user groups
  • Implementation of encryption standards, key management practices, and data protection measures
  • Utilization of Cloud Guard and Security Zones for continuous compliance monitoring

Automation and Infrastructure as Code

  • Application of Terraform for provisioning Oracle Cloud Infrastructure resources
  • Automating deployment workflows using OCI Resource Manager
  • Leveraging the OCI Command Line Interface (CLI) and Software Development Kits (SDKs) for integration

Cost Optimization and Operational Monitoring

  • Strategies for cost-effective architecture design and utilization of pricing calculators
  • Performance monitoring through OCI Monitoring and Logging services
  • Establishment of budgets, notifications, and resource quotas for fiscal governance

Architectural Patterns and Best Practices

  • Designing multi-region architectures to ensure high availability and resilience
  • Application of OCI Well-Architected Framework principles to infrastructure design
  • Certification preparation: critical review topics, practice assessments, and testing strategies

Requirements

  • Proficiency in core cloud computing principles
  • Hands-on experience with Oracle Cloud Infrastructure or comparable cloud environments (AWS, Azure, GCP)
  • Foundational understanding of networking, compute, and storage architectures

Target Audience

  • Cloud architects and solution designers seeking to align with federal standards for government
  • DevOps engineers and cloud administrators managing enterprise infrastructure
  • Information technology personnel pursuing the Oracle Cloud Infrastructure Architect Professional certification
